Adverse Drug Reaction defined: an injury or illness caused by a medication when it is used as prescribed or in unintended circumstances. ADRs are not due to preexisting conditions, and they may range from mild to life threatening. Understanding ADRs helps evaluate potential claims against manufacturers or providers.
Statute of Limitations is the deadline set by law to file a claim after an injury. In California, deadlines may vary by case type and circumstances. Missing the deadline can bar recovery, so timely consultation helps preserve rights and ensure all evidence can be presented to support the claim.
Duty of Care refers to a legal obligation to act toward others with reasonable care to avoid harm. In drug injury cases, establishing duty of care may involve manufacturers, doctors, and distributors who should warn about risks, monitor patient safety, and respond to potential adverse effects.
Discovery is the phase where parties exchange information, documents, and evidence relevant to the case. This process helps build a factual record about injuries, treatment, and responsibilities, and it supports informed negotiation or trial strategy.

Stevens-Johnson syndrome (SJS) represents a severe and potentially life-threatening condition that impacts the skin and mucous membranes. When this condition progresses to its most dangerous variant, toxic epidermal necrolysis (TEN), mortality rates can range from 30-80%. In most cases, these reactions stem from adverse responses to pharmaceutical medications.

Nevirapine Viramune is a prescription medication used for HIV treatment. In some patients, it has been associated with serious adverse skin reactions such as Stevens-Johnson syndrome.
